These cranberry coconut donuts are a guilt-free treat that tastes so delicious, you won't believe they're actually healthy. Packed with the goodness of almond flour and coconut, and sweetened with honey or maple syrup, they make for a perfect breakfast or snack option.
Ingredients: 1 cup almond flour. 1/4 cup coconut flour. 1/4 cup unsweetened shredded coconut. 1/2 cup dried cranberries. 1/4 cup coconut oil, melted. 1/4 cup honey or maple syrup. 2 large eggs. 1/2 tsp vanilla extract. 1/2 tsp baking powder. 1/4 tsp salt. 1/4 cup unsweetened almond milk.
Instructions: Preheat your oven to 350F 175C. In a mixing bowl, combine almond flour, coconut flour, shredded coconut, dried cranberries, baking powder, and salt. In another bowl, whisk together melted coconut oil, honey or maple syrup, eggs, and vanilla extract.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and mix well. Stir in the almond milk until you have a smooth batter. Grease a donut pan and spoon the batter into the molds. Bake in the preheated oven for 15-18 minutes or until the donuts turn gol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ean when inserted. Remove the donuts from the oven and let them cool in the pan for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. Once cooled, you can optionally drizzle some melted dark chocolate over the donuts for extra flavor. Enjoy your healthy cranberry coconut donuts!
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 15 minutes
